In the second of 2 lectures from her 3rd Year Undergraduate course (you can watch the first on this channel), Christina Goldschmidt discusses Birth processes. Birth processes are some of the simplest continuous-time Markov chains: they model the size of a population which can only increase over time. They have a simple construction in terms of independent exponential random variables, but can nonetheless exhibit non-trivial behaviour, in particular the phenomenon of "explosion," whereby infinitely many individuals are born in a finite amount of time.
